Composition:
barleyflakes, wheatflakes, maizeflakes, soya dehulled extracted toasted, maize gluten feed, maizemash, apple molasses, barley, rape seed extracted, palm kernel meal, linseed expeller, soja oil, beet pulp, lecithin, st. Johnsbread, shell grit, lime stones
analytical constituents/kg
crude protein 14,8 %, crude fat 5 %, crude fibre 4,7 %, crude ash 6,7 %, calcium 9,79 g, phosphorus 6,44 g, sodium 2,86 g
Addition/kg Vitamins
3a672a Vitamin(e) A 11760 IU, 3a671 Vitamin(e) D3 1204 IU, 3a300 Vitamin(e) C 7 mg, 3a312 Vitamin(e) C 14 mg, 3a700 Vitamin(e) E 158 mg
Addition/kg Traces
copper (3b413 Cu(II)chelate of glycine hydrate, solid) 21 mg, zinc (3b607 Zn-chelate of glycine hydrate) 103 mg, manganese (3b506 Mn-chelate of glycine hydrate) 103 mg, iron (3b108 Fe(II)chelate of glycine hydrate) 41 mg, iodine (3b202 calcium iodate anhydrous) 1 mg, selenium (3b801 sodium selenite) 0.04 mg, selenium (3b812 Se-organic CNCM 1-3399) 0.16 mg
Beslenme tavsiyesi
- General guidelines: Always provide plenty of fresh drinking water. Ensure goats always have access to roughage such as hay, grass, or straw. Provide enough feeding places; goats have a strict hierarchy to ensure all get enough. Give little to no maize; too much energy can make animals overweight. Do not feed sheep feed; goats have different vitamin and copper requirements. It is possible to offer a lick block for additional minerals and salt.
- Daily feeding amounts: Adult goats eat approximately 2% of their body weight (dry matter) per day. Maintain a ratio of about 2/3 roughage and max 1/3 concentrate. Feeding guidelines by type of goat: Dwarf goat (<30 kg): 150–250 g per day. Small goat (30–60 kg): 250–350 g per day. Large goat (>60 kg): 350–450 g per day.
- Pregnant and lactating goats: Goats need more feed at the end of pregnancy and start of lactation. Late pregnant goats (from 1 month before kidding): approx. 0.5% extra of body weight per day. Lactating goats: approx. 1% extra of body weight per liter of milk per day.
- Young goats: Young goats must receive colostrum; allow them to drink from the mother for at least 8 weeks. Young goats can start eating feed and hay from around 14 days of age. From 8 weeks: feed approximately 1.5% of their body weight daily.
